Folchaid (7th / 8th century) was the wife of the Bavarian Duke Theodo II. She probably came from the area of Worms , her parents were Theutacar and Freiheida. With Theodo II Folchaid had several children: Theudebert , Theudebald , Grimoald , Lantpert and Tassilo II as well as their daughter Uta, who was a nun.
